Optical tomography reconstruction based on gradient tree
چکیده انگلیسی

The adjoint differentiation scheme was first proposed by Alexander D. Klose for the reconstruction of optical tomography [J Q S R T 2002;72:715-32]. However, the scheme proposed there can only be employed for the computation of derivatives with respect to the optical parameters on the boundary, i.e. those derivatives with respect to the internal parameters cannot be obtained there, and as a result, the correct reconstructed result cannot be obtained with the gradient based optimization algorithms. In our paper, based on the adjoint differentiation scheme, a novel algorithm based on gradient tree is proposed for the computation of the derivatives with respect to both boundary and internal optical parameters. A scheme for approximate gradient calculation is also proposed for speeding up algorithm implementation. Experimental results show that the algorithm proposed performs well and good reconstruction results can be achieved.
